猿代码 — 科研/AI模型/高性能计算
0

"HPC环境下GPU多线程并行优化策略探讨"

摘要: 在当前高性能计算(HPC)环境下,图形处理器(GPU)已经成为一种主流的并行计算设备,其强大的并行计算能力受到广泛关注。为了充分发挥GPU的性能优势,多线程并行优化策略显得至关重要。首先,针对HPC环境下的GPU多 ...
在当前高性能计算(HPC)环境下,图形处理器(GPU)已经成为一种主流的并行计算设备,其强大的并行计算能力受到广泛关注。为了充分发挥GPU的性能优势,多线程并行优化策略显得至关重要。

首先,针对HPC环境下的GPU多线程并行优化,我们需要深入理解GPU的体系结构和工作原理。GPU的核心是由大量的处理单元组成,这些处理单元可以同时执行多个线程,从而实现高效的并行计算。

其次,针对GPU多线程并行优化的策略,可以采用并行化编程模型,例如CUDA和OpenCL。这些并行编程模型可以帮助开发人员充分利用GPU的并行计算能力,实现高效的计算任务并行化。

此外,为了进一步优化GPU多线程并行计算的性能,我们可以采用一些优化技术,如共享内存和纹理内存等。这些优化技术可以减少数据传输的开销,提高计算任务的执行效率。

最后,在GPU多线程并行优化的过程中,我们还需要考虑到负载均衡和数据访问模式等因素。通过合理地设计并行任务分配策略和数据访问模式,可以进一步提高GPU多线程并行计算的性能。

综上所述,针对HPC环境下GPU多线程并行优化的策略探讨,需要深入理解GPU的体系结构和工作原理,采用并行化编程模型,结合优化技术和考虑负载均衡与数据访问模式等因素,以实现高效的并行计算任务。期待未来在这一领域的更多研究和实践,为HPC环境下GPU多线程并行优化提供更多的有效策略和方法。

说点什么...

已有0条评论

最新评论...

本文作者
2024-12-19 15:42
  • 0
    粉丝
  • 168
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)